Koby Weaver, a 21-year-old from Sydney, received a two-year prison sentence for stomping on an off-duty cop during a street brawl in Newtown. His two accomplices received fines and no additional jail time. The incident, which occurred after a concert, escalated into a violent melee, leaving one victim with serious facial fractures. The judge criticized the attack as deplorable and barbaric. Despite defense arguments highlighting the youth and remorse of the perpetrators, the crown emphasized the unprovoked violence. Weavers team acknowledged the excessive nature of the kick, and the case serves as a reminder of the importance of street safety in nightlife areas.
